What does this company do? What do they sell? Who are their customers?
Huntsman Corporation, a global manufacturer of specialty chemicals, operates in over 25 countries. The company's extensive portfolio is used in various industries, including aerospace, automotive, construction, and textiles. They produce innovative solutions that help their customers enhance performance, lower environmental impact, and improve product longevity. Huntsman focuses on creating value through its differentiated offerings in the polyurethanes, advanced materials, and performance products segments. As they continue to innovate, their customer base includes businesses seeking to improve their product offerings with advanced chemical components and technologies.
What are the company’s main products or services?
Polyurethanes: High-performance insulation and adhesive solutions for the construction and automotive sectors.,Advanced Materials: Products like composites and thermoset resins for aerospace, electronics, and industrial applications.,Performance Products: Specialty amines and surfactants used in personal care products and cleaning solutions.
Who are the company’s main competitors?
BASF SE,The Dow Chemical Company,Covestro AG

What’s the latest news about the company?
Recently, Huntsman Corporation announced a quarterly dividend, demonstrating its financial strategy to reward shareholders. The company also highlighted staff within its increased focus on acquisitions to strengthen its advanced materials segment, following the purchases of CVC Thermoset and Gabriel Performance Products. Meanwhile, facing a 24.8% decline in share value over the year, Huntsman continues its strategic efforts to mitigate demand softness and pricing challenges. Its ongoing initiatives in product innovation and cost-cutting are intended to counteract pressures in market segments affected by reduced demand.
